Transaction 74fcf788c569b353256b1e77896583aa83ff600cb215afda3f4876a89c910d50
1 Input
1 Output
-
74fcf788c569b353256b1e77896583aa83ff600cb215afda3f4876a89c910d50:0
- value
- 555813
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 902ba1f435455f74c392a93017a036ba4e1b8835 OP_EQUAL
- address
- 3EqKVpGamXr9a5EUJHHtyXpx7EgFJsG1pL